Output 95bd142d37e75fe8c8acd5e54b70904f3e9cb460e0764153e32b9c0b1843009c:0

value
476109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 845d6353020ee8a8c888ccb386159edf0f501e0e OP_EQUAL
address
3DktzaP5ijMAwkiHmCCpkPgVVKHypauPHz
transaction
95bd142d37e75fe8c8acd5e54b70904f3e9cb460e0764153e32b9c0b1843009c
spent
true